Pentagon recommends cluster munitions for Ukraine.
TL;DR Summary
The Pentagon believes that Dual-Purpose Conventional Improved Munitions (DPICMs), or cluster munitions, would be useful for Ukraine in pushing back against Russian forces, but they have not been approved for Kyiv yet due to congressional restrictions and concerns from allies. Cluster munitions are banned by more than 120 countries as they can kill indiscriminately over a wide area, threatening civilians. The United States, Russia, and Ukraine have declined to join a 2008 pact prohibiting production, use, and stockpiling of cluster munitions adopted by 123 countries, including most of NATO's 28 members.
